龙空技术网

跟着Miss零基础学 - ajax

Miss的PHP开发 835

前言:

目前姐妹们对“ajax表单没有数据”都比较重视,你们都想要知道一些“ajax表单没有数据”的相关资讯。那么小编在网络上搜集了一些关于“ajax表单没有数据””的相关资讯,希望我们能喜欢,我们一起来学习一下吧!

什么是 ajax? 最大特点:页面不刷新

AJAX = 异步 JavaScript 和 XML。

Ajax 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术。通过在后台与服务器进行少量数据交换,Ajax 可以使网页实现异步更新。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。传统的网页(不使用 Ajax)如果需要更新内容,必须重载整个网页页面。

AJAX XHR 创建对象

XMLHttpRequest 是 AJAX 的基础。

XMLHttpRequest 对象

所有现代浏览器均支持 XMLHttpRequest 对象(IE5 和 IE6 使用 ActiveXObject)。

XMLHttpRequest 用于在后台与服务器交换数据。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。

创建 XMLHttpRequest 对象

所有现代浏览器(IE7+、Firefox、Chrome、Safari 以及 Opera)均内建 XMLHttpRequest 对象。

创建 XMLHttpRequest 对象的语法:

创建对象

为了应对所有的现代浏览器,包括 IE5 和 IE6,请检查浏览器是否支持 XMLHttpRequest 对象。如果支持,则创建 XMLHttpRequest 对象。如果不支持,则创建 ActiveXObject :

var xmlhttp;if (window.XMLHttpRequest){// code for IE7+, Firefox, Chrome, Opera, Safarixmlhttp=new XMLHttpRequest();}else{// code for IE6, IE5xmlhttp=new ActiveXObject("Microsoft.XMLHTTP");}
AJAX XHR 向服务器发送请求

02-responce.html

02.php

1:触发02-responce.html文件的按钮,则会运行02.php的文件,

2:在同级目录下创建02.txt并雪茹“miss--”

AJAX对XML数据的接收及处理

ajax负责请求xml和接收xml信息,dom负责处理xml信息。

03-xml.html

03.xml

运行结果

运行03-xml.html处理03.xml的数据,后显示结果如上

AJAX表单验证

标签: #ajax表单没有数据